Innovative coach Don Coryell picked as HOF finalist
FILE - San Diego Chargers head coach Don Coryell congratulates Chargers tight end Kellen Winslow (80) after having a great day against the Oakland Raiders at the Oakland Coliseum, Nov. 23, 1981. The Chargers beat the Raiders 55-21. Innovative offensive coach Don Coryell, who helped usher in the modern passing game to the NFL, was picked as a finalist for the Pro Football Hall of Fame’s class of 2023. The former Chargers and Cardinals coach was announced Wednesday, Aug. 24, 2022,  as the candidate from a group of 12 coaches and contributors.(AP Photo/Paul Sakuma, File)
